10 . When parallel parking, leave at least ____ between your car and the vehicles in front and in back of you.
When parking parallel to the road, you should leave at least two feet between your car and vehicles parked both in front of and behind your vehicle. Only parallel park where your vehicle can be clearly seen by drivers coming from both directions.
11 . After being pulled over by law enforcement, a driver should immediately exit the vehicle and quickly approach the officer’s squad car.
If stopped by law enforcement, you should stay in your vehicle with both hands clearly in sight on the steering wheel.
12 . Drivers should not pass other vehicles at:
Do not pass where a train or another vehicle is likely to enter or cross the road. Passing is dangerous at intersections, crossroads, railroad crossings, and entrances to businesses. While passing, your view of potential pedestrians, cars, or trains is blocked by the car you are passing.
